CSS選擇器是CSS中最重要的一部分,它用于匹配HTML文檔中的元素。當定義CSS樣式時,需要通過選擇器確定需要樣式化的元素。在編寫CSS代碼時,我們需要了解不同選擇器之間的優化級。
/* 選擇器的優化級 */ /* ID選擇器 */ #id { color: red; } /* 類選擇器 */ .class { color: blue; } /* 標簽選擇器 */ p { color: green; }
CSS選擇器優化級的規則是:ID選擇器 > 類選擇器 > 標簽選擇器。
優先級是通過選擇器的種類和數量來確定的。對于相同種類的選擇器,后面的選擇器具有更高的優先級。比如,下面的CSS代碼中,ID選擇器的優先級高于類選擇器。
#id.class { color: purple; } .class#id { color: orange; }
在CSS中,選擇器的優化級可能會導致一些問題。比如,如果要使用重要性關鍵詞來覆蓋之前設置的樣式,會使代碼混亂并難以維護。因此,盡量避免使用重要性關鍵詞,而是通過選擇器的優化級來解決問題。
在Web開發中,使用選擇器的優化級可以更加精確地控制頁面中的元素樣式,提高代碼的可讀性和可維護性。
上一篇云飄動畫效果css
下一篇為什么要用css技術